My Samsung T7 is acting weird

I recently purchased a Samsung t7 and it was acting perfectly fine for the first few days but now I am noticing a few weird things. Most noticeably, it seems to disconnect whenever I launch games on it which are more on the demanding side e.g. Diablo 4 but should still run perfectly on a t7. I checked the drives performance on CrystalDisk9 but it keeps giving me very inconsistent results. Sometimes I get 1000mbs write/read speed and sometimes I get 50 and other very different numbers. However, the drive installs games perfectly and fast and runs most games perfectly (except path of exile and diablo). Secondly, it does seem to get quite hot quite fast. Another thing which confuses me (I'm not a tech person at all so sorry if this doesn’t make sense) but I have checked that my motherboard doesn’t have any 10gbps (USB 3.1) and have confirmed that to be true with the official website where my motherboard is from. However, I don't then know how I am reaching 1000mbs in the first place. Does anyone know anything I can do to make sure my T7 doesn't disconnect when running games like ARPGs?

Things I have tried already:
Turning on Better Performance mode
Updated the drive on Samsung Magician
Connected it to different cables and ports
Cleared Cache

Samsung T7 keeps disconnecting

I recently purchased a standard Samsung SSD T7, it has been working fine for the first few days of owning it but recently it keeps disconnecting for a split second every like 3 minutes. This means I am constantly having to press the retry button on steam when im downloading a game. The read/writing speed is around 1000mbs and I have tried different cables, updating the firmware, changing the policy via disk management but all to no avail. Is there something else I can do? I have a 5 year warranty on it so im not in a rush to send it back especially since the extra 1tb is very helpful. Any comments would be appreciated. Thanks.
